Transaction 51161b48f5d6b563a7be8c71321237b99b3533b3c58e41b92985c06fa042f510

4 Input
2 Outputs
  • 51161b48f5d6b563a7be8c71321237b99b3533b3c58e41b92985c06fa042f510:0
  • value  52399953
    address  3MBvfDTTQwdF8h7mWFURjoKoUcb3psTrHD
  • 51161b48f5d6b563a7be8c71321237b99b3533b3c58e41b92985c06fa042f510:1
  • value  251250
    address  3BMEXY3mYvjvonXSWR5RGawHEZ8F4tCgBS